ALPHARETTA, GA. — RocaPoint Partners and New York-based The Georgetown Co. have closed on the land purchase for HALCYON, a $370 million mixed-use development in Forsyth County. The new development will be located directly off Georgia 400’s Exit 12 on McFarland Parkway in Alpharetta. A groundbreaking is scheduled for January 2016, and the grand opening is set for fall 2017. Phase I plans include 125,000 square feet of retail space. Leased by JLL, HALCYON’s commercial village will include a movie or entertainment venue, gourmet market, outdoor outfitter, up to 10 local and regional full-service and fast-casual restaurants, a boutique fitness club and service retail. Up to 65,000 square feet of loft offices and built-to-suit spaces are included in Phase I of the village, as well as a 110-room hotel developed by Tharaldson Hospitality and a trailhead for Big Creek Greenway, a 9.6-mile paved recreation trail and linear park in Forsyth County. When complete, HALCYON will have two hotels, more than 360,000 square feet of office and retail space and two miles of nature trails. LEXINGTON, KY. — The University of Kentucky has tapped HGA Architects and Engineers to design Research Building Two (RB2), its new $265 million, 306,000-square-foot research center on the Lexington campus. Construction is underway on the facility, which will house scientific research that will work to resolve health disparities in Kentucky such as cancer, obesity, diabetes, cardiovascular diseases and substance abuse. Champlin Architecture serves as the executive architect and architect of record. Slated for completion in the summer of 2018, RB2 will be located west of the existing Biomedical Biological Sciences Research Building and north of the Biological Pharmaceutical Building. Consultants on the project include Affiliated Engineers Inc., CMTA Engineering Consultants, THP Limited Inc., CARMAN, Jacobs Engineering Group Inc. and Towers | Golde.
MIAMI — WoodSpring Hotels and Gold Coast Premier Properties LLC have broken ground on a new WoodSpring Suites hotel near Zoo Miami. Located at Coral Reef Drive and parallel to the Florida Turnpike, the hotel is slated for a third-quarter 2016 opening. The 124-room property will feature laundry facilities, modified kitchens and high-speed Internet. Gold Coast is also developing a WoodSpring Suites Signature hotel in Miami’s Doral submarket.
LOS ANGELES — ASB Real Estate Investments and Blatteis & Schnur have broken ground on At Mateo, an $80 million mixed-use project in downtown Los Angeles. The project will be located at the corner of Palmetto and Mateo streets in the Arts District. At Mateo will include nearly 125,000 square feet of open-air retail and 50,000 square feet of creative office space that will be situated in four buildings on a former 3.5-acre industrial site. It will be designed with re-purposed materials, including bricks, cobblestones and laminated beams, as a homage to the Arts District. The project will eventually include 30 to 35 chef-driven restaurants, eateries, boutiques and retail stores. At Mateo is scheduled for completion in the fourth quarter of 2016. Architect Keith Ray master planned the development.
WILDWOOD, MO. — The City of Wildwood has opened The Grove, a $3.7 million community park located in Wildwood, a western St. Louis suburb. The Grove is the first phase of a new project, Wildwood Community Park, which will span 66 acres when complete and is estimated to cost $20 million. The Grove is a seven-acre play area that aims to blend modern amenities with natural elements. Construction began in 2014 and was completed this past August. Oates Associates designed and developed the master plan for the Wildwood Community Park in 2010. The Grove includes a parking area, trails, an exercise area, a pavilion, picnic areas, gardens and a dog park complete with agility elements. The natural elements of the playground include rock walls and ledges, a teepee, log piles and posts, climbing structures, rope nets, boardwalks and a 20-foot tower. The city will continue to develop the Wildwood Community Park in phases over the next five to 10 years as funding becomes available. ARLINGTON HEIGHTS, ILL. — The historic Vail Davis Building, located at 15 N. Vail Ave. in Arlington Heights, a northwest Chicago suburb, has undergone a complete makeover to create 16 luxury residences for upscale renters. CF Real Estate and 33, a real estate firm, acquired the historic mixed-use building in June 2014 for $2.5 million in an off-market transaction. Renovations at the Vail Davis Building included a total rehabbing of all rental units, new HVAC systems, electrical systems upgrades, new windows and a restored underground sewer system. The $1.4 million project was completed in early November and the 16 units are 100 percent leased. Restaurants La Tasca and Bangkok Café currently lease the ground-level retail space and have continued to operate during the renovations. Completed in 1929, the building originally included 16 apartments on the second and third floors and eight retail establishments on the first floor: Redker Real Estate, a druggist, barber, fish market, tailor, restaurant, Western Union and the Hoggay pool hall. In later years, one of the more well-known tenants in the building was the Hertzog cigar factory, makers of the hand-rolled Gander Cigar. NORTH BELLMORE, N.Y. – The North Bellmore Public Library Board of Trustees has selected Elite Construction as construction manager for the expansion and renovation of the library building located at 1551 Newbridge Rd. in North Bellmore. Designed by the Pleasantville, N.Y.-based architectural firm of Gallin Beeler Design Studio (GBds), the project will completely renovate and expand the outdated library structure, originally constructed in 1962 and expanded in 1986. The improvements will include a gut renovation of the existing two-story, 13,000-square-foot building and a 4,200-square-foot addition. The project is financed through a 15-year, $8.9 million bond issue approved by the North Bellmore voters in May of 2015. In addition to Elite and GBds, the project team includes structural engineer The Di Salvo Engineering Group; mechanical, electrical, and plumbing (MEP) engineer TAS Engineering; and civil engineer Galli Engineering.
ATLANTA — Alliance Residential Co. has opened Broadstone Court, a six-story, 250-unit apartment community located in Atlanta’s Buckhead district. The property is situated on Maple Drive, roughly a block between Peachtree and Piedmont roads and within walking distance of the Buckhead MARTA station. The apartment community’s units feature 9-foot ceilings, walk-in closets, white quartz countertops, stainless steel appliances, full-size washers and dryers, private balconies and open floor plans for studio, one- and two-bedroom residences. Community amenities include a resort-style swimming pool, cabana, fireplace, sundeck, outdoor bar, entertainment kitchen, clubroom with nine TVs, dog spa and a fitness center with a yoga room and spin studio.
ELDERSBURG, MD. — Wal-Mart Stores Inc. has opened a 189,000-square-foot Walmart Supercenter at Eldersburg Commons, a $50 million redevelopment of the former Carrolltown Mall in Eldersburg. Additional tenants joining Walmart include T.J. Maxx, Ulta Beauty, Olympia Sports, Petco, Noodles & Co., Vitamin Shoppe, Chipotle Mexican Grill, AT&T, Sleepy’s, Dental Care at Eldersburg Commons, Jimmy John’s and MOD Pizza. KLNB is handling the leasing assignment at Eldersburg Commons on behalf of the developer, Black Oak Associates.
MONTGOMERY, ALA. — Retail Specialists LLC has opened 79 Commerce, a mixed-use development comprising apartment units and retail space in downtown Montgomery. The property is located on Bibb Street across from the Montgomery Convention Center. The project features 54 Class A apartment residences and 15,800 square feet of ground-floor retail space. Mellow Mushroom, a pizza eatery chain, plans to open its new restaurant at the development by the first quarter of 2016. Retail Specialists developed the project and is leasing and managing the project’s retail portion. Partners Realty is managing and leasing the residential portion of 79 Commerce. The design team includes architect Live Design Group, general contractor Brasfield & Gorrie and engineer Goodwyn, Mills and Cawood. Golden Bell Capital, a REIT based in Birmingham, and Iberia Bank provided construction financing.
